These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Hockaday area can be challenging. Home prices in Hockaday are now at a median cost of $142,116, lower than the Michigan average of $196,062.
The average cost of rent is $664/mo in Hockaday,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Hockaday area. While nearly 48.29% of residents own their homes outright in Hockaday, 3.89% rent.
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Hockaday is $4,878 per month. Households that rent pay about 13.62% of their income on rent here. Hockaday's most expensive areas are in the central regions, while the cheapest areas are in the southern parts of the city.
